Tooth Decay: Reasons and Avoidance



Tooth decay can conveniently be protected against with proper oral health routines and regular dental examinations. You have to ensure to comb your teeth at least two times a day, making use of fluoride toothpaste and a soft-bristled tooth brush. Do not forget to floss everyday to eliminate any plaque and food particles stuck in between your teeth.

In addition, restrict your consumption of sugary and acidic foods and beverages, as they can contribute to dental caries. It's likewise crucial to see your dental practitioner routinely for exams and professional cleanings. During these visits, your dentist can identify any kind of very early indicators of dental cavity and supply necessary treatments to stop more damages.

Gum Tissue Disease: Symptoms and Avoidance



Thankfully, gum condition is a common oral trouble that can be prevented with proper dental treatment and normal dental check-ups. Gum illness, additionally known as gum illness, takes place when the gums become infected and irritated. If left without treatment, it can cause tooth loss and other severe oral health and wellness concerns.

To prevent gum illness, adhere to these easy steps:
- Brush your teeth at least two times a day with a soft-bristled tooth brush.
- Floss daily to eliminate plaque and food particles from between your teeth.
- Use an antimicrobial mouth wash to kill germs and refresh your breath.
- Eat a well balanced diet that's reduced in sugary and acidic foods.
- See your dental practitioner consistently for professional cleansings and check-ups.

Foul Breath: Reasons and Solutions



If you frequently experience bad breath, there are a number of causes and solutions you must be aware of.

Halitosis, also called bad breath, can be triggered by bad dental hygiene, particular foods and beverages, smoking, completely dry mouth, and certain medical problems.

To stop foul breath, it is very important to practice good oral health by brushing your teeth two times a day, flossing daily, and regularly seeing your dental practitioner for cleanings.

Preventing foods and drinks such as garlic, onions, and coffee that can contribute to halitosis can also aid.

Additionally, giving up cigarette smoking and staying moisturized to stay clear of dry mouth can make a considerable difference.

If halitosis continues despite these procedures, it is very important to look for specialist oral or medical suggestions to determine and treat the underlying reason.

Tooth Level Of Sensitivity: Causes and Solutions



To stop tooth sensitivity, you can take straightforward actions and make use of reliable services. Tooth level of sensitivity occurs when the dentin layer underneath your tooth enamel ends up being exposed, causing discomfort and discomfort. Right here are some causes and remedies to assist you take care of tooth level of sensitivity:

- Brush delicately: Making use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and using mild pressure while brushing can protect against enamel erosion.

- Usage desensitizing tooth paste: These toothpastes contain special ingredients that help block pain signals from getting to the nerves of your teeth.

- Avoid acidic foods and drinks: Acidic materials can deteriorate tooth enamel, so it's best to limit your usage of citrus fruits, soft drink, and red wine.

- Use a mouthguard: If you grind your teeth during the night, putting on a mouthguard can help secure your enamel and decrease sensitivity.

- Browse through your dental practitioner routinely: Routine oral examinations can help recognize and deal with any kind of underlying oral wellness issues that might be creating tooth sensitivity.
